Weather

During the summer months, temperatures can reach over 90°F (32°C). July is on average the hottest month of the year. January is typically the coldest month with an average high of about 72°F (22°C). Expect sunny days most of the year with occasional rain. Thunderstorms and hurricanes are likely during the summer and fall seasons.

Getting Around

Central Florida is heavily car dependent; car rentals are recommended depending on where you’re staying and which destination(s) you plan to visit. Many hotels in the Orlando area offer complimentary transportation to select destinations, including Walt Disney World and Universal Orlando. Though less convenient, Lynx bus transportation is available to many attractions throughout Orange and Osceola county. The I-Ride Trolley provides an affordable way to access popular attractions on International Drive. Ridesharing apps, such as Uber and Lyft, are also an option.
